When engaging the cruise control button it works fine. But if I use the R/A switch it disengages the cruise control unit altogether. Any suggestions would be appreciated!:confused:
 
It can be in the switch itself or the wiring.

The one I got out of the Help section of a local parts store is a bit intermittant with that same control.

Try pushing the R/A lever and wiggling it a bit, if it catches and resumes accelerating it's in the switch, if it never works most likely that portion of the wiring is bad between it and the mating connector up under the plastic, drivers side footwell, cover.

Changing the switch out usually fixes that problem.

A test at the cruise control module box or at the connector would be done as follows.

Key on test connector OFF at the 4 pin connector the switch mates with up under the steering colum drivers side footwell right side of column.

Blue wire from the switch will provide +12 to the yellow wire when the R/A switch is pressed forward. Measure with a voltmeter or test lamp from the yellow wire to a good ground.

If you wish to test at the cruise control module where that wiring ultimately goes leave the stalk plugged into it's mating 4 pin connector and take the connector off the cruise control module.

Measure for the +12 upon R/A activation, at the gray/blk stripe wire which is on PIN M of the connector.
